如何重置服务器重装系统登陆密码? (服务器重装系统登陆密码)

对于一个系统管理员而言,遇到服务器登陆密码忘记或失效的情况是非常麻烦的,这种情况下,往往需要通过重装系统或者重置密码的方式才能够重新进入服务器。本文将介绍如何重置服务器重装系统登陆密码的方法。

一、使用启动U盘或光盘重装系统

使用启动U盘或光盘进行系统重装是最常见的一种情况,重装系统可以清除服务器上所有数据和配置信息,让系统恢复初始状态。虽然这种方法非常有效,但是需要注意的是,所有已安装的软件、文件都将被删除,所以在进行重装系统之前,一定要先备份好重要数据。以下是具体的操作步骤:

1. 制作启动U盘或光盘

Windows系统下需要使用Microsoft官方提供的ISO文件制作启动U盘或光盘,并设置启动项为U盘或光盘;Linux系统下需要使用dd命令将ISO镜像文件写入制作好的U盘中,然后选择U盘启动。

2. 进入系统安装界面

选取相应的安装方式和磁盘分区方式,当进入到系统安装界面时,需要输入安装密码,如果在此时忘记了密码,则需要从启动盘中进入命令行模式,进行重置密码的操作。

3. 重置密码

进入命令行模式,输入passwd命令来修改root用户的密码。如果此时还是无法进入系统,那么需要使用恢复模式进入系统,在此模式下,可以直接重置root用户密码。

二、使用“单用户模式”重置密码

单用户模式是一种非常便捷的方法,在这种模式下,可以直接进入系统的root账户,并修改密码。

1. 重启服务器

重启服务器,当进入Grub界面时,按下“e”键,进入编辑模式。

2. 修改启动选项

在编辑模式中,光标定位到kernel那一行,按下“e”键,进入参数设置模式,光标移动到这一行的结尾,输入“single”或者“1”,然后按回车键,进入单用户模式。

3. 重置密码

在单用户模式下,可以使用passwd命令来重置密码,然后重启服务器即可。

三、使用LiveCD重置密码

LiveCD是一种自包含的Linux发行版,可以通过光盘或U盘启动,从而在不干扰现有系统的情况下,进入系统并重置密码。

1. 制作LiveCD

首先需要下载适合自己服务器的LiveCD镜像文件,并制作成可启动的U盘或光盘。

2. 进入LiveCD系统

插入制作好的U盘或光盘,重启服务器,选择U盘或光盘启动,进入LiveCD系统。

3. 重置密码

进入LiveCD系统后,打开终端,使用chroot命令将系统分区挂载到/mnt目录下,然后使用passwd命令重置密码。以Ubuntu为例,具体步骤如下:

“`

sudo mount /dev/sda1 /mnt

sudo chroot /mnt

passwd root

“`

四、使用密码破解工具

如果上述方法无法解决问题,那么可以尝试使用密码破解工具来重置密码。这种方法并不可取,因为它可能导致系统数据丢失或者不能顺利启动,而且对系统安全造成潜在威胁。在使用这种方法之前,一定要先备份好数据和配置文件,以便出现异常时可以恢复数据。

以上是重置服务器重装系统登陆密码的几种方法,根据不同的情况选择不同的操作方式。需要注意的是,在操作前一定要备份好重要数据,并且尽可能保证安全性。


数据运维技术 » 如何重置服务器重装系统登陆密码? (服务器重装系统登陆密码)